Yep, if you put on multiple layers of SG it`ll last SO long that when it eventually gets marred etc. and you redo, the SG will STILL be hanging on. Always depends on how the vehicle gets treated, but the ones *I* use Klasse on only need a full exterior detail once a year. I do, however, put on a layer of SG every few months just to keep that "just SG`ed" effect. But even when I don`t (let one panel go for a year! No problem!) it still holds up just fine.
